Abstract

The invention discloses a kind of display device and its driving method, belong to display technology field, solve in the prior art because internal electric field causes the picture of display the technical problem of ghost occur.The display device includes liquid crystal panel, time schedule controller and voltage detector;The voltage detector is used for the internal electric field for detecting the liquid crystal panel;The time schedule controller adjusts simultaneously output polarity reverse signal, to eliminate the internal electric field of the liquid crystal panel according to the testing result of the voltage detector.

Background technology
With the development of Display Technique, liquid crystal display has become most commonly seen display device.In liquid crystal display In, liquid crystal is driven by the voltage difference between pixel electrode and public electrode, so as to realize the display of image.
But in the manufacturing process of liquid crystal, influenceed by factors such as environment, equipment, it is impossible to obtain Economical Purification Liquid crystal, so inevitably remaining some removable ions in liquid crystal.On the other hand, in current liquid crystal display all Using inversion driving mode, i.e. the current potential of pixel electrode is positive and negative alternately change, then between pixel electrode and public electrode Positive polarity voltage difference can be alternately present and reverse voltage is poor.
But the size of positive polarity voltage difference and reverse voltage difference can not possibly be essentially equal, this can cause driving voltage Waveform in contain certain flip-flop.Now, the ion in liquid crystal will tend to the opposite polarity with the flip-flop Direction motion, cation and anion can be respectively moved to the upper alignment films of liquid crystal panel and lower alignment films, in liquid crystal panel It is internally formed internal electric field.The internal electric field can influence arrangement and the transmissivity of liquid crystal, cause the picture of display the technology of ghost occur Problem.

Embodiment
Embodiments of the present invention are described in detail below with reference to drawings and Examples, and how the present invention is applied whereby Technological means solves technical problem, and the implementation process for reaching technique effect can fully understand and implement according to this.Need to illustrate As long as not forming conflict, each embodiment in the present invention and each feature in each embodiment can be combined with each other, The technical scheme formed is within protection scope of the present invention.
The embodiment of the present invention provides a kind of display device, including liquid crystal panel, time schedule controller (Timing Controller, abbreviation T-CON) and voltage detector.Wherein, voltage detector is used for the internal electric field for detecting liquid crystal panel, when Sequence controller adjusts simultaneously output polarity reverse signal (Polarity inversion according to the testing result of voltage detector Signal, abbreviation POL), to eliminate the internal electric field of liquid crystal panel.
The present embodiment is illustrated with being arranged vertically exemplified by (Vertical Alignment, abbreviation VA) type liquid crystal panel. Liquid crystal panel mainly includes array base palte, color membrane substrates, and the liquid crystal being filled between array base palte and color membrane substrates, such as schemes Shown in 1, pixel electrode 11 and lower alignment films 12 are arranged on array base palte, and public electrode 21 and upper alignment films 22 are arranged on color film On substrate, liquid crystal (not shown) is filled between upper alignment films 22 and lower alignment films 12, and can in the presence of some in liquid crystal Mobile ion.The upper alignment films 22 of the connection of voltage detector 3 and lower alignment films 12, to detect upper alignment films 22 and lower alignment films 12 Between voltage difference, i.e. liquid crystal panel internal electric field.
In the present embodiment, threshold value is provided with time schedule controller, time schedule controller is according to the detection knot of voltage detector 3 Fruit and the magnitude relationship of threshold value, simultaneously output polarity reverse signal is adjusted, to eliminate the internal electric field of liquid crystal panel, so as to avoid ghost Appearance.
The embodiment of the present invention additionally provides the driving method of above-mentioned display device, time schedule controller pair described in detail below The regulation of polarity inversion signal and the way of output:
In the present embodiment, the polarity inversion signal of time schedule controller output is frame reverse signal.Such as the waveform a institutes in Fig. 2 Show, each frame inverts the polarity of the voltage of a pixel electrode.From waveform a as can be seen that all odd-numbered frame (f1, f3, F5 ... f19) in the voltage of pixel electrode be negative polarity, pixel electrode in all even frames (f2, f4, f6 ... f20) Voltage be positive polarity.
In odd-numbered frame, between pixel electrode and public electrode formed negativity electric field, and the ion in liquid crystal will to The opposite direction motion of the negativity electric field, so cation therein can be moved to lower alignment films, anion can be moved to and take To film.These ions are formed the internal electric field of liquid crystal panel, and that formed in odd-numbered frame is positivity internal electric field Δ V+.
In even frame, positivity electric field is formed between pixel electrode and public electrode.Based on identical principle, in liquid crystal Ion can form negativity internal electric field Δ V- in even frame.
In driving method provided in an embodiment of the present invention, time schedule controller is according to the testing result of the voltage detector Simultaneously output frame reverse signal is adjusted, to eliminate the internal electric field of the liquid crystal panel.Testing result therein is positivity internal electric field Absolute value | Δ V+ | the absolute value with negativity internal electric field | Δ V- | difference.
As a preferred scheme, threshold value Vth is provided with time schedule controller, time schedule controller is according to voltage detector Testing result and threshold value magnitude relationship, adjust and output polarity reverse signal, to eliminate the internal electric field of liquid crystal panel, so as to Avoid the appearance of ghost.
Assuming that | Δ V+ |>| Δ V- | in the case of, then using | Δ V+ |-| Δ V- | it is used as testing result.Time schedule controller Will basis | Δ V+ |-| Δ V- | the magnitude relationship between Vth, adjust and output polarity reverse signal.
In the present embodiment, time schedule controller is to the specific regulation of polarity inversion signal and the way of output:
When testing result is more than zero and not up to threshold value, i.e., when (| Δ V+ |-| Δ V- |)<During Vth, time schedule controller exists Increase the frame polarity inversion signal of interpolation one in one framing reverse signal.Wherein, 10 to 20 are generally included in a framing reverse signal Individual frame reverse signal, 20 frame reverse signals are as a framing reverse signal in the present embodiment.
As shown in the waveform b in Fig. 2, between the 10th frame (f10) therein and the 11st frame (f11) with regard to interpolation one frame polarity Reverse signal so that in the 10th frame and the 11st frame, the voltage of pixel electrode is in continuously positive polarity.Due in | Δ V+ |>|ΔV- | in the case of, the internal electric field of liquid crystal panel is positivity internal electric field, therefore between pixel electrode and public electrode in two continuous frames The positivity electric field that output is formed can just eliminate the positivity internal electric field.
In addition, in interpolation after polarity inversion signal, the sum of the framing reverse signal becomes for 21.Also, from 11st frame starts, and is respectively formed positivity electric field in odd-numbered frame afterwards between pixel electrode and public electrode, and pixel in even frame Negativity electric field is respectively formed between electrode and public electrode.
When testing result reaches threshold value, i.e., when (| Δ V+ |-| Δ V- |)>During Vth, then it represents that the intensity of internal electric field compared with Greatly, therefore time schedule controller increases by two frame interpolation polarity inversion signals in a framing reverse signal.
As shown in the waveform c in Fig. 2, the first frame polarity inversion of interpolation between the 8th frame (f8) therein and the 9th frame (f9) Signal, the second frame polarity inversion signal of interpolation between the 17th frame (f17) and the 18th frame (f18).Therefore, in the 8th frame and the 9th frame In, and in the 17th frame and the 18th frame, the positivity electric field of two continuous frames can be formed between pixel electrode and public electrode, so as to The stronger positivity internal electric field of liquid crystal panel can be eliminated.
In addition, in interpolation after two frame polarity inversion signals, the sum of the framing reverse signal becomes for 22.From 9 frames start, and are respectively formed positivity electric field in odd-numbered frame afterwards between pixel electrode and public electrode, and pixel electrode in even frame Negativity electric field is respectively formed between public electrode.Also, since the 18th frame, pixel electrode and common electrical in odd-numbered frame afterwards It is negativity electric field to have reply between pole, and positivity electric field is also reverted between pixel electrode and public electrode in even frame.
If in | Δ V+ |<| Δ V- | in the case of, then using | Δ V- |-| Δ V+ | it is used as the detection knot of voltage detector Fruit.Time schedule controller will basis | Δ V- |-| Δ V+ | the magnitude relationship between Vth, adjust and output polarity reverse signal. Simultaneously as negativity internal electric field can be formed in liquid crystal panel now, so the interpolation polarity inversion letter of time schedule controller output Number it should also be as being adjusted so that the negativity electric field of two continuous frames can be formed between pixel electrode and public electrode, so as to Enough eliminate the negativity internal electric field of liquid crystal panel.
In other embodiments, more different size of threshold values can also be set in time schedule controller, so that will The testing result of voltage detector is divided into more kinds of situations, and can according to testing result in a framing reverse signal interpolation 3 frames or more multiframe polarity inversion signal, in order to internal electric field that is more accurate, effectively eliminating liquid crystal panel.
It should be noted that the size of above-mentioned threshold value, quantity, and the quantity of a framing reverse signal, interpolation polarity The parameters such as the quantity of reverse signal, set according to model, the specification of different liquid crystal display devices itself, therefore more than Parameters can be configured according to being actually needed, and be not limited to the scope of description of the embodiment of the present invention.
